WHAT THIS MEANS
Middle East conflict threatens global food security through disruption of fertilizer production, as the region supplies critical raw materials for agricultural inputs. Supply chain interruptions could drive fertilizer prices higher, increasing agricultural costs and potentially triggering food inflation worldwide.
